Hi everyone. So last night I finally bought my 2009 G37x AWD coupe. It had premium package, navi, tech package, illuminated kick plates, trunk cargo net. The MSRP is $46,255 and after aggressive bargaining, we settled it for $43,300. Invoice was $42,374 on edmunds. I didn't do finanicing because I am paying it off. Do you think I got a good deal on this new vehicle? This is the first time I bought a brand new car. Thanks in advance for your inputs.

One dealer offered me $10,000 below the price on their website without even negotiating, I went to another dealer in Toronto the next day, and said financing they offered $6,000 discount, when I said the other dealer is giving me $10k discount, the manager told me that's if you buy cash. Inifiniti's rebate is $6,000 for financing and $10k for cash. Of course that was for an 08, I don't know if it also applies to 09 as they don't have them yet
